A well-placed TV can draw the eye and harmonize with your decor, but it can be tricky to find that sweet spot. Here are a few guidelines to help you determine the optimal height for your television. Firstly, consider the distance from your seating area to the TV. A general rule of thumb is that the center of the TV screen should be at eye level when you are seated. For most people, this translates to approximately 42 to 48 inches from the floor to the center of the screen, depending on the height of your furniture and personal preferences. Next, think about the size of your TV and the layout of your room. Larger screens may require a slightly lower placement to ensure that you can take in the entire image without straining your neck or eyes. Conversely, if you have a smaller TV, you might want to mount it a bit higher to create a more balanced look within the room. Another factor to consider is the type of furniture you have. Low-profile sofas or chairs may require a lower TV height, while taller furniture, such as bar-height seating, may require a higher placement. Ensure that your TV height complements the overall design of your living space. When it comes to mounting your TV, using a wall mount can free up floor space and allow for more flexible height options. A tilting mount is especially beneficial, as it allows you to adjust the angle of the TV for optimal viewing from different areas of the room. Lastly, don’t forget about aesthetics and decor. Incorporating your TV into your living room design means considering how it looks with your other furnishings. You might want to create a gallery wall around your TV or use furniture that complements its height and style. In conclusion, the ideal TV height for your living room depends on various factors, including your seating arrangement, TV size, and personal preferences.
